Businessman Shot On A San Pedro Late Night/Early Morning
posted (January 22, 2018)
And 5 days after the Cowo murder, there was another shooting on San Pedro - before dawn on Saturday morning. Fortunately this one was not fatal, but a couple from the island sustained injuries.

The couple was driving their golf cart on Sea Weed Street in the San Juan area of San Pedro when the shots were fired. Police told us more:

ASP Alejandro Cowo, OC-CIB Belize City
"Sometime after 3:30 in the morning in San Pedro. A male person was driving his golf cart. He identified himself as Gilbert Lara accompanied by another female named Catherine Torres. Mr. Lara was observed to have an apparent gunshot wound to the left side of his chest and Ms. Torres had a graze on her shoulder. They were transported to the San Pedro Polyclinic where Mr. Lara was then transported to the city via airplane and he was admitted to the ward in a stable condition. Ms. Torres was treated and she was discharged on the same night. Mr. Lara was discharged yesterday from the hospital. Police have found out so far that Mr. Lara and the female were going to their house in the San Juan area and just before reaching their house they heard a gunshot in the area and realized they were injured."

"Mr. Lara as we are concerned doesn't have any criminal history or any involvement to anything there in San Pedro I know that he was socializing from an establishment and was going along with his female to his residence."

Indeed, unlike the Cowo case where he'd had many encounters with police, the victim in this case 48 year old Gilberto Lara is an island business owner with no history of run-ins with the law.

He has been tarted and released from the KHMH - and his female companion only had a minor injury.
